Translated from a German magazine article leak (thanks to Gearsluts.com person for translating): Native Instruments has announced the Komplete Kontrol S-series: 3 keyboards to control software such as the synths, samplers and FX in the Komplete series. Models distinguish eachother primarily by their number of keys (25, 49 or 61); the keyboard is sourced from Fatar which, according to the manufacturer, can be described as "luxurious".
For controls, there are 8 touch-sensitive endless encoders with small displays to show the assigned values and parameters, another rotary and backlit keys. Furthermore there are two ribbon controllers which - besides acting like pitch and modhweels - can act like physical models, such as a bouncing ball or a spring.
Furthermore, an arpeggiator is integrated, which can be adjusted for direction, tempo, rhythm, pattern and variation. As an innovative feature, the "Light Guide" is touted, which is a chain of multi-colored LEDs which are right on top of the keys. These are meant to show keyswitches and zones, and give feedback of which notes are played. Additionally, it can also serve for scale mapping functions. Notes of the selected scale are lit by the Light Guide.
Another help while playing is the "Smart Play" option. Chords can be played with just a single finger, and whole progressions are already built-in. The selection of sounds is handled by the Komplete browser. It's a tag-based search which is compatible with all the included instruments. Built in, parameters have already been mapped to the controls.
Lastly, Komplete has been upgraded to version 10. New entries are 3 fresh Reaktor instruments and 3 pianos. All new NI products are available from October 1st. The Komplete controls will cost 499, 599 and 699 respectively, Komplete 10 costs (as usual) 499 for the regular version and 999 for the Ultimate version.
